    The 4th Gen has the Clickwheel as previously mentioned which is good for one handed operation and a longer battery life. With regards to a "Dead" battery, for current or previous generations, you can either send it to Apple Singapore and they'll replace it (for a fee if after the 1st year). Or you could buy a battery replacement kit online for less. To add to this, I suggest getting Applecare for the iPod for an extended warranty.
